Post Malone is famous for his amazing concerts but a new video shows a different side of him. In a backstage moment he meets a young fan and her mother. The mother asks for a guitar for her little daughter. What happens next is incredibly kind; Post Malone does something that proves he is a generous and big hearted person off the stage too.
The video shows Post Malone talking to the little girl. He tells her he brought his favorite guitar on tour and asks her to promise she will take good care of it. After she promises he hands the guitar to her. The girl’s face lights up with pure joy.
